cutover

Syllabification: (cut·o·ver)
Pronunciation: /ˈkətˌōvər/

Definition of cutover

noun

  • a rapid transition from one phase of a business enterprise or project to another.

adjective

  • (of land) having had its saleable timber felled and removed.
